news 2026/3/2 5:32:25

DBeaver数据迁移实战指南:跨数据库高效传输解决方案

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
DBeaver数据迁移实战指南:跨数据库高效传输解决方案

DBeaver数据迁移实战指南:跨数据库高效传输解决方案

【免费下载链接】dbeaver项目地址: https://gitcode.com/gh_mirrors/dbe/dbeaver

想要轻松实现不同数据库系统间的数据迁移吗?DBeaver作为一款功能强大的开源数据库管理工具,提供了专业级的跨平台数据传输功能。无论你需要将MySQL数据迁移到PostgreSQL,还是从Oracle传输到SQL Server,本指南将带你全面掌握DBeaver的数据迁移核心技能,实现高效、准确的数据库间数据流动。

数据迁移前期准备

连接配置基础

在开始数据迁移之前,首先需要在DBeaver中建立源数据库和目标数据库的连接。通过"数据库导航器"中的"新建连接"选项,按照提示逐步配置数据库参数。

权限检查清单

  • 源数据库访问权限:SELECT
  • 目标数据库操作权限:CREATE TABLE、INSERT
  • 网络连通性:确保数据库服务器间网络通信正常

迁移环境配置

确保你的DBeaver版本支持所需的数据库类型,并检查相关驱动是否已正确安装。

迁移配置详细步骤

选择迁移数据源

在DBeaver的数据库导航器中,右键点击需要迁移的表或整个数据库,选择"数据传输"功能启动迁移向导。

配置迁移参数

在迁移向导中,你需要设置以下关键参数:

基础配置选项

  • 目标数据库连接选择
  • 表结构映射规则设置
  • 数据筛选条件配置

高级功能设置

  • 批量处理大小优化
  • 错误处理策略选择
  • 数据类型转换规则定义

高效迁移技巧分享

批量处理性能优化

根据数据库性能和网络条件,合理设置批量处理大小可以显著提升迁移效率。建议从1000条记录开始测试,逐步调整到最佳值。

智能数据类型映射

DBeaver内置智能数据类型映射机制,能够自动处理不同数据库系统间的类型差异。对于特殊需求,可在"转换设置"选项卡中进行个性化配置。

实际应用场景解析

全量数据迁移方案

适用于首次数据迁移或数据库重构场景,实现源数据库到目标数据库的完整数据传输。

增量迁移配置方法

针对需要定期更新的场景,设置增量迁移条件,仅迁移新增或修改的数据记录。

自动化迁移任务设置

通过DBeaver的任务管理功能,可以将迁移配置保存为定时任务,实现自动化数据迁移流程。

迁移过程监控与管理

实时进度跟踪

在迁移过程中,DBeaver提供详细的进度监控信息,包括:

  • 已迁移记录数量统计
  • 迁移速度实时显示
  • 错误记录详细信息

常见问题解决方案

  • 权限不足:验证数据库用户权限配置
  • 网络连接超时:调整连接超时参数设置
  • 数据类型兼容性问题:检查类型映射规则

迁移完成验证步骤

完成数据迁移后,建议执行以下验证流程:

  1. 记录数量完整性核对
  2. 数据内容准确性检查
  3. 业务逻辑正确性验证

总结与互动

通过本指南的学习,相信你已经掌握了DBeaver数据迁移的核心技能。无论是简单的表迁移还是复杂的跨数据库传输,DBeaver都能提供专业级的解决方案。

现在就开始你的数据迁移之旅吧!

【免费下载链接】dbeaver项目地址: https://gitcode.com/gh_mirrors/dbe/dbeaver

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/2/26 10:50:16

Text Generation Web UI 终极指南:从零开始掌握AI文本生成

Text Generation Web UI 终极指南:从零开始掌握AI文本生成 【免费下载链接】text-generation-webui A Gradio web UI for Large Language Models. Supports transformers, GPTQ, AWQ, EXL2, llama.cpp (GGUF), Llama models. 项目地址: https://gitcode.com/GitHu…

作者头像 李华
网站建设 2026/3/1 19:19:40

Qwen3-VL与机器人控制结合:视觉输入驱动物理执行

Qwen3-VL与机器人控制结合:视觉输入驱动物理执行 在智能设备日益渗透日常生活的今天,一个核心挑战逐渐浮现:如何让AI真正“看懂”现实世界,并基于理解采取行动?传统的语言模型虽能流畅对话,却像盲人摸象&am…

作者头像 李华
网站建设 2026/2/27 15:50:57

DBeaver数据库管理工具完整使用指南:从安装配置到高效操作

DBeaver数据库管理工具完整使用指南:从安装配置到高效操作 【免费下载链接】dbeaver 项目地址: https://gitcode.com/gh_mirrors/dbe/dbeaver 还在为复杂的数据库管理工具而头疼吗?DBeaver作为一款功能强大的开源通用数据库管理器,能…

作者头像 李华
网站建设 2026/3/1 12:25:19

TextBlob命名实体识别实战指南:5步掌握文本关键信息提取

TextBlob命名实体识别实战指南:5步掌握文本关键信息提取 【免费下载链接】TextBlob sloria/TextBlob: 是一个用于文本处理的Python库。适合用于需要进行文本分析和处理的Python项目。特点是可以提供简单的API,支持分词、词性标注、命名实体识别和情感分析…

作者头像 李华
网站建设 2026/2/28 12:59:04

终极语音交互革命:SenseVoice 70ms极速响应完整指南

终极语音交互革命:SenseVoice 70ms极速响应完整指南 【免费下载链接】SenseVoice Multilingual Voice Understanding Model 项目地址: https://gitcode.com/gh_mirrors/se/SenseVoice 还在为机器人语音交互的卡顿和延迟烦恼吗?SenseVoice多语言语…

作者头像 李华